And none shall sleep

Jonathan Selkirk, ruthless solicitor, recognises a threat when he sees one, and he is in little doubt that this new letter suggesting he make a will is intended to frighten him. Indeed, only hours later he is in the hospital with a suspected heart attack. Later that night Selkirk disappears from his room. Has he discharged himself or has he been abducted?
